Questions job seekers ask

Do I need a licence to work in healthcare here?
Yes — clinical roles require a DHA, DOH or MOH licence for the relevant emirate. This is verified before hiring.
Which licence do I need for Dubai?
Dubai clinical roles require a DHA licence; Abu Dhabi uses DOH, and the northern emirates use MOH.
Which emirate has the most jobs?
Dubai has the highest volume, followed by Abu Dhabi, but opportunities exist across all seven emirates.
